Ciena Corporation (CIEN) 2026 Q2 法說會逐字稿

內容摘要

  1. 摘要
    • Q2 營收達 15.7 億美元,年增 40%,超出指引 7100 萬美元;調整後 EPS 達 1.64 美元,近 4 倍於去年同期,毛利率 44.9%,年增 4 個百分點
    • 上修 2026 全年營收指引至 63 億美元(年增 32%),毛利率預估 44.5%-45%,Q3 指引營收 16.25 億美元(±5000 萬),毛利率 45%(±0.5%)
    • 市場反應未明確揭露,但管理層強調能見度高、訂單與積壓持續創新高,對 2027 年展望樂觀
  2. 成長動能 & 風險
    • 成長動能:
      • AI 驅動雲端與電信業者網路基礎建設投資大幅提升,帶動需求強勁
      • RLS hyper-rail(多軌智能線路系統)獲首家 hyperscaler 大單,並與多家 hyperscaler、neoscaler 及電信商洽談中,市場需求超預期
      • Routing & Switching 事業群(DCOM 方案)年增 88%,客戶基礎擴大,Meta 之外再獲第二家 hyperscaler 訂單
      • 高效能 Coherent 模組、400G/800G pluggable 需求強勁,預計 2025 年後 pluggable 營收倍增
      • Nubis 資產(Nitro、Vesta 200 6.4T)產品線進展順利,預計今年夏季 Nitro 量產,未來有望帶動新成長
    • 風險:
      • 供應鏈持續吃緊,特定零組件(如 pump laser、modem)仍有限制,需持續投入確保供應安全
      • 營運費用因業績超預期導致變動獎酬增加,另有部分投入於供應鏈安全,短期內 OpEx 增幅較高
      • 產業整體仍面臨通膨壓力,需持續透過工程降本與價值交換維持毛利率
  3. 核心 KPI / 事業群
    • 光網路(Optical Networking):年增 42%,RLS 與 Waveserver 產品線年增超過 55%
    • Routing & Switching:年增 88%,主要受 DCOM 方案推動
    • 雲端直客營收:年增 70%
    • 電信商營收:年增 28%,印度電信商營收年增超過 100%
    • Q2 調整後毛利率 44.9%,年增 4 個百分點
    • Q2 自由現金流 2.19 億美元,佔營收 13.9%
    • Q2 积壓訂單(Backlog)季增 6 億美元至 77 億美元
  4. 財務預測
    • 2026 全年營收指引 63 億美元(±1 億),年增 32%
    • 2026 全年毛利率預估 44.5%-45%
    • 2026 年 CapEx 預估 2.5-2.75 億美元
    • Q3 2026 指引營收 16.25 億美元(±5000 萬),毛利率 45%(±0.5%)
  5. 法人 Q&A
    • Q: 多軌(hyper-rail)首單規模與後續展望?其他 hyperscaler 進度?營收認列節奏?
      A: 首單為策略性決策,部署將於 2027 年起展開,單一客戶合約規模為數億美元、分數年認列,目前與多家 hyperscaler 洽談進度超預期,預期 2027 年起將有多家客戶線性貢獻營收。
    • Q: OpEx 上修主因?未來營運槓桿展望?
      A: 約 90% OpEx 增幅來自業績超預期帶動的變動獎酬,約 10% 用於供應鏈安全投資。未來仍預期營收成長快於 OpEx,營運槓桿持續提升,EPS 有望加速成長。
    • Q: 毛利率與價格策略?在積壓訂單與通膨環境下如何調整價格?
      A: 積極與客戶協商價值交換,包含價格調整、產品組合優化及供應鏈風險分攤。工程降本與價格調整共同推動毛利率提升,預期毛利率與營運利潤率仍有擴張空間。
    • Q: TAM(總體可服務市場)成長結構?Ciena 拿下市佔的機會?
      A: 預期 2029 年 TAM 將達 500 億美元,年複合成長 25-26%,其中 data center 相關市場約 80-100 億美元,傳統 WAN/光傳輸市場超過 200 億美元。Ciena 透過 hyper-rail、modem、interconnect 等技術有信心持續提升市佔。
    • Q: 積壓訂單(Backlog)未來認列節奏?與疫情後產業庫存週期有何不同?
      A: 目前積壓訂單多為實際部署(非囤貨),約 80% 預計 12 個月內交付。客戶需求強勁,若供應允許,客戶願意提前收貨,與疫情後庫存去化情境不同。

  • With that, let me add some color on how these dynamics are driving the demand for our line system specifically. The first generation of our intelligent line system, our RLS platform, set the standard for high speed, low latency and power efficient connectivity.

    接下來,我補充一些細節,說明這些動態如何特別推動我們線路系統(line system)的需求。我們第一代智慧線路系統 RLS 平台,為高速、低延遲與高能效連線樹立了標準。

  • The large global installed base of RLS have given us years of deep insights into technology requirements, as well as significant operational expertise and integration experience across both cloud and service provider environments. The resulting collaboration from these experiences has directly informed the development of our next-generation intelligent line system, the RLS hyper-rail.

    RLS 龐大的全球裝機基礎,讓我們多年來累積了對技術需求的深刻洞察,以及在雲端與服務供應商環境中的重要營運專業與整合經驗。這些經驗所帶來的協作成果,直接促成我們下一代智慧線路系統——RLS hyper-rail——的開發。

  • This is a multi-rail solution developed for both the leading hyperscalers and service providers to specifically address the growing capacity and efficiency demands for data center interconnect, scale across architectures and inferencing.

    這是一套多軌(multi-rail)解決方案,為領先的超大規模業者與服務供應商所開發,旨在因應資料中心互連(DCI)日益成長的容量與效率需求,並可跨架構與推論工作負載進行擴展。

  • Co-created with multiple hyperscalers and built on an innovative photonic design, RLS hyper-rail supports multiple fiber pairs in parallel over hundreds of kilometers using advanced amplification. The result is significantly higher density with materially improved space and power efficiency, which is particularly important at intermediary amplifier sites where space and power is limited.

    RLS hyper-rail 與多家超大規模業者共同打造,並採用創新的光子設計,透過先進放大技術,支援多對光纖在數百公里距離上並行傳輸。其結果是顯著更高的密度,並在空間與功耗效率上有實質改善;這在中繼放大站點(intermediary amplifier sites)尤為重要,因為那裡的空間與電力資源有限。

  • Scott McFeely - Executive Advisor

    Scott McFeely - Executive Advisor

  • Yeah. First of all, Sean, welcome to the party. Nice to hear your voice. Scott here. In the short term, looking back in the rearview mirror, we've certainly seen consolidation on the system -- system competitor landscape, and that's been successfully happening at a pace slower than we would have liked, but it certainly has been happening consistently over the last decade, and it's really gotten down to a few folks that have the capability and scale to address the needs of these large customers.

    是的。首先,Sean,歡迎加入。很高興聽到你的聲音。我是 Scott。短期來看、回頭看,我們確實看到系統——系統競爭者版圖出現整併;這件事一直在發生,雖然速度比我們希望的慢,但過去十年確實持續在進行,而且現在基本上收斂到少數幾家有能力與規模去滿足這些大型客戶需求的廠商。

  • In terms of the other side of the coin, which is sort of folks coming into -- or trying to come into the systems space from the component vendor, there are certain folks that have done that and tried to do that in the past. It's a very difficult journey, in our opinion. I mean, the moat that's there from a system vendor perspective, people think of technology components, but it's a lot deeper than that.

    至於另一面,也就是一些廠商從元件供應商端切入——或嘗試切入——系統領域,過去確實有人做過、也嘗試過。在我們看來,那是一段非常艱難的旅程。我的意思是,從系統供應商角度來看,大家想到的護城河是技術元件,但其實遠不只如此。

  • It's how do you put those individual components together into an end-to-end system that spans thousands of kilometers and make it sing in an economic way for our customers. It's the software that goes around the control of that. It's the integration of the back-office systems. It's the services to be able to service these networks 24/7, 365 days a year around the world. It's a big step function. And we've been doing that for decades, and it's -- we think it's a significant competitive advantage against that segment.

    關鍵在於你如何把那些單一元件整合成一個端到端系統,能跨越數千公里,並以對客戶具經濟效益的方式讓它運作得很出色。還有圍繞其控制的軟體;後台系統的整合;以及能在全球 24/7、全年 365 天維運這些網路的服務能力。這是一個很大的門檻。我們已經做了幾十年,我們認為這對那一類競爭者而言是我們顯著的競爭優勢。

  • Marc Graff - Chief Financial Officer, Senior Vice President

    Marc Graff - Chief Financial Officer, Senior Vice President

  • Tim, thanks for the questions. First on backlog, I think I would first say, it's a pretty different dynamic than we've seen after the COVID hangover. What we're seeing right now is a couple of things. One is because of the service engagements that we have and the co-collaboration that we have with each of these hyperscalers, we've got really good insight into what's going in the ground. And these things are going into the ground.

    Tim,謝謝你的問題。先談積壓訂單,我想我會先說,這跟我們在 COVID 後遺症(hangover)之後看到的動態相當不同。我們現在看到的是幾件事。第一,因為我們與每一家超大規模業者都有服務合作(service engagements)以及共同協作(co-collaboration),我們對於實際在地面上建置的內容有非常好的洞察。而這些東西確實正在落地建置。

  • They're not going into warehouses, which I think was part of the issue that we saw during the COVID era. So first and foremost, we know it's being deployed. I think the second thing I would tell you is, if we could deliver that backlog in 2026, they would take it, right? And so we sometimes get questions of, oh, hey, is this forward ordering?

    它們不是進倉庫,這我認為是 COVID 時期我們看到問題的一部分。所以最重要的是,我們知道它正在被部署。第二點我會告訴你的是,如果我們能在 2026 年把這些積壓訂單交付出去,他們會全部接收,對吧?所以我們有時會被問到:喔,這是不是提前下單(forward ordering)?

  • I actually think it's the exact opposite, right? It's actually pushing out. And if they could get that product in 2026 this year, they would, and they turned that into revenue. In fact, we get quite a bit of feedback from our customers, as you can imagine that. If we could deliver more networking capability, they'd be able to increase their revenue.

    我其實覺得剛好相反,對吧?其實是往後推。如果他們今年就能在 2026 年拿到那些產品,他們會願意,並且把它轉成營收。事實上,我們從客戶那裡收到相當多的回饋,你可以想像得到:如果我們能交付更多網路能力,他們就能提高他們的營收。

  • So I think the dynamic is very different. And just to kind of dimension that 7.7, about [64] of that is hardware roughly, and we would expect about 80% of that to be delivered in the next 12 months, right? So just kind of thinking through our confidence in the delivery and how that turns into bookable revenue.

    所以我認為這個動態非常不同。再稍微量化一下那個 7.7,其中大約 [64] 左右是硬體,我們預期其中約 80% 會在未來 12 個月內交付,對吧?所以這也反映我們對交付的信心,以及它如何轉化為可認列的營收。

  • Scott McFeely - Executive Advisor

    Scott McFeely - Executive Advisor

  • And Tim, just like looking in the rear-view mirror and the lessons from the COVID experience. Signs that we were seeing during COVID of inventory buildup in our customers' warehouses, requests for pushing out their desired delivery dates or order cancellations, we are seeing absolutely none of that right now. In fact, quite the opposite.

    Tim,再從後照鏡回看 COVID 經驗的教訓。COVID 期間我們看到的跡象包括:客戶倉庫庫存堆積、要求延後他們期望的交付日期,或取消訂單;而我們現在完全沒有看到任何這些情況。事實上,正好相反。

  • Marc Graff - Chief Financial Officer, Senior Vice President

    Marc Graff - Chief Financial Officer, Senior Vice President

  • Yes. And then on your second question, Tim, around multi-rail. Yes, a couple of things. If you start with RLS, the single rail product, over the last couple of years, we've made amazing strides in improving the margin accretion of RLS, the single rail. As we go into hyper-rail, it is a step function elevation in what we think the accretion is going to be from hyper-rail.

    是的。然後針對你第二個問題,Tim,關於 multi-rail。是的,有幾點。如果從 RLS(單軌產品,single rail product)開始,過去幾年我們在提升 RLS(單軌)的毛利增厚(margin accretion)方面取得了驚人的進展。當我們進入 hyper-rail 時,我們認為 hyper-rail 帶來的增厚將會是階梯式的提升(step function elevation)。

  • And so you've kind of got two things that are happening. We think hyper-rail is going to be a bigger component of our revenue. And we think that component of revenue is going to be a much better margin for us. So I would expect as this thing ramps in '27 and beyond, that is going to provide good margin expansion at the company level, which is why we keep talking about that as part of our road map to get past that way point we've been talking about in terms of gross margin.

    所以你會看到兩件事同時發生。我們認為 hyper-rail 會成為我們營收中更大的組成部分;而且我們認為那部分營收對我們而言會有更好的毛利。因此我預期,當它在 2027 年及之後開始放量(ramp)時,將在公司層面帶來良好的毛利擴張。這也是為什麼我們一直把它作為路線圖的一部分,來幫助我們跨越我們一直在談的那個毛利率里程碑(way point)。
